Originally Posted by Raffles
There are two ways of designing such seats. AFAIK you can either have a lapbelt with an airbag in it OR you can have two seatbelts, with the 2nd belt being an 'over the shoulder' one used only for take-off and landing. Up to the airline. Not sure why an airline would have both.
three point seat belt much like your car when all used.

You would never need both as they do pretty much the same job when they comes to testing/safety.
its all about customers perceived preference I guess.

Just to summarise the top problem issues that were identified by the existing CW seat.

1. Stepover
2. Lack of privacy, in most but especially aisle seats
3. Lack of storage.
4. Lack of gate-to-gate IFE.

If those have been addressed then add in a bit of styling, can’t have gone too far wrong?
